Description

Assist with verification of compliance of the approved KC-46 Maintenance Program and KC-46 Continuing Analysis and Surveillance System (CASS).
Conduct recurrent in-process reviews, analysis of data, quality assurance audits, maintenance program reviews, and provide decisional support documentation and recommendations of analysis findings.
Deliver support documentation and recommendations for compliance with the KC-46 Maintenance Program, applicable USAF instructions, and FAA regulations required for conformance of commercial airworthiness under the Boeing 767-2C Amended Type Certification (ATC), Supplemental Type Certification (STC), and KC-46 Military Type Certification (MTC).
Collaborate and coordinate with aircraft maintenance quality assurance leadership to conduct scheduled maintenance compliance audits, analyze LEAD data, and present results to the CASS team.
Assist in reviewing corrective action responses for effectiveness and provide acceptance or rejection reasoning that agrees with USAF quality processes.
Assist in writing surveillance reports, Service Difficulty Reports (SDRs) and additional FAA reporting documents as needed.
